Your class extends from 1 standard deviation above the mean to 2 standard deviations above the mean. The empirical rule puts that probability at ...
... (1/2)(95% - 68%) ≈ 13.5%
The empirical rule tells you 68% of observations lie within 1 standard deviation of the mean, and 95% lie within 2 standard deviations. Then the number that lie between 1 and 2 standard deviations from the mean will be the difference of these values. You want the values in the region above the mean only, so you only want half the difference just described.
Answer:
3.05 yards
Step-by-step explanation:
Arc length= 2π(r)(Θ/360)
given: 7 yards is diameter, 50 degrees
radius= diameter/2 = 3.5
plug in
2π(3.5)(50/360) = 3.05 yards
